Had Unprotected Sex. Did Not Ejaculate Inside. Why Spotting? Pregnancy Chances?

.
: "hi doc i had sex with my girlfreind and i had unprotected sex,but i did not ejeculate my sperm inside her vigiana and she took a ipill with in 2 hrs and and then she took another one after 1 day and she got some blood spot after 3 dayz and its almost 20 from now we did it ,r der any changes of getting pregnant ? plz help................

Hello,

To be pregnant, 2 criteria should be fulfilled:
1. Fusion of sperm with ovum to form a fertilized ovum.
2. Implantation of the fertilized ovum in the Uterus.

So, the involvement of sperm is needed.
Moreover, the emergency contraceptive pills are effective if taken within 72 hours of unprotected intercourse.

The spotting can be attributed to the presence of hormonal content in the i pills which interfere with the normal menstrual cycles.

So, there is no need to worry, you can wait till your partner gets her periods.
If they are delayed, a Pregnancy test can be done to confirm it.
In case of pregnancy, it will give a positive result within one week
